Agia Filothei church, Orthodox church in Kalogreza, Greece
Agia Filothei church is an Orthodox place of worship built in the Byzantine style with distinctive domes. The interior walls feature painted religious imagery and biblical scenes that cover the church's sacred spaces.
The church is dedicated to Saint Filothei of Athens, a revered figure from the 16th century who founded monasteries during the Ottoman period. Her legacy of charitable work continues to shape the religious life of the area.
The church serves as a gathering place where the local community comes together for worship dedicated to Saint Filothei. Regular services and celebrations here reflect the religious traditions that remain central to the neighborhood's identity.
The church is generally open to visitors but requires respectful dress and behavior when inside. It is helpful to check opening hours in advance, especially if you plan to attend specific religious services or ceremonies.
The building holds official protected heritage status in Greece, which means its architectural features are legally preserved. This protection ensures the structure remains intact for future generations to experience and study.
